Sunrisers Hyderabad have won the toss and opted to field first against Kolkata Knight Riders at the Brabourne Stadium, Mumbai on Friday.

In their sixth game of IPL 2022, KKR have dropped Ajinkya Rahane as Aaron Finch and Aman Khan have made their debuts for the franchise. SRH’s Washington Sundar is missing out on today’s game. Jagadeesha Suchith has replaced the Indian all-rounder. Finch and Aman received their caps from David Hussey and captain Shreyas Iyer.

KKR are currently in good form, ranking second on the points table behind Gujarat Titans. SRH, on the other hand, are standing 8th with four points from as many games. KKR won three matches and lost two while SRH suffered three consecutive defeats in their last three games.

What did the captains say? 

Kane Williamson: We are gonna have a bowl first. It has been a good wicket but the dew factor has been a reason. Team is improving and growing as a unit. KKR is a strong side. Sundar ain’t playing today but good oppurtunity for Suchith.

Shreyas Iyer: I am happy batting first. Finch comes in and Aman Khan comes in. Sheldon Jackson is in as well. There are a few injuries in the camp. We had a good break in between.

Pitch Report: Pacers are likely to get assistance from this pitch, at least the bowling first side. But small boundaries mean batters will go for big shots. So we can expect a high scoring game. Overall, this is a sporting pitch.

Playing XI:

Kolkata Knight Riders: Aaron Finch, Venkatesh Iyer, Shreyas Iyer(c), Nitish Rana, Andre Russell, Sheldon Jackson(w), Pat Cummins, Sunil Narine, Umesh Yadav, Aman Hakim Khan, Varun Chakaravarthy

Sunrisers Hyderabad: Abhishek Sharma, Kane Williamson(c), Rahul Tripathi, Nicholas Pooran(w), Aiden Markram, Shashank Singh, Jagadeesha Suchith, Bhuvneshwar Kumar, Marco Jansen, Umran Malik, T Natarajan
